>In November 1999 a request for enhancement (RFE) was opened at Sun's
>Java Developer's Connection titled: Port jdk 1.2.x to FreeBSD (bug
>id: 4288745).
>
>Members of the Java Developer's Connection help prioritize bug fixes
>and RFE's by voting for the one's that they believe are needed most.
>The FreeBSD port RFE currently is the #1 request by far with 2953
>votes vs. 819 for the #2 request.
>
>Even with this wide lead, Sun has no obligation to make an official
>port of Java to FreeBSD or *BSD, or to be helpful to the *BSD efforts
>to port Java (see www.freebsd.org/java).  The larger the number of
>votes for our RFE, however, the more difficult it is for Sun to
>ignore.  And the more that we can widen the lead between our #1 RFE
>and #2, the more dramatic a statement we (collectively) make.
>
>An official Java JDK port to FreeBSD would likely mean that all BSD's
>would benefit either by being able to use the FreeBSD port or by
>being much closer to a port of their own.  In fact, many who have
>voted for the RFE have left comments supporting a port to *BSD, not
>just FreeBSD.
>
>As you may know, Sun recently teamed with Inprise to create an
>official port of Java to Linux (building on the work of Blackdown).
>The *BSD's, with a large and loyal base of developers, also deserve
>an official native version of Java.
